Concerns Over Reliance on US Technology Prompt Discussion of F-35 ‘Jailbreaking’
As geopolitical tensions rise, nations around the globe are increasingly scrutinizing their dependence on US-made defense technology. This concern is particularly acute regarding the F-35 Lightning II fighter jet, a cornerstone of modern air power for numerous allied countries. The F-35’s operational capabilities are heavily reliant on software maintenance and updates provided by the United States, raising questions about potential vulnerabilities should that support be disrupted. Recent comments from a Dutch official have ignited a debate about the possibility of circumventing these dependencies, even suggesting the potential to “jailbreak” the advanced aircraft.
Gijs Tuinman, the Dutch State Secretary for Defense, publicly discussed the possibility of modifying the F-35’s operating system with third-party software during an interview with BNR Nieuwsradio on February 15, 2026. He likened the process to “jailbreaking” an iPhone, a practice that allows users to remove software restrictions imposed by the manufacturer. Tuinman’s remarks came in response to questions about whether the European Union could make changes to the jet without US approval, a concern fueled by recent clashes between the Trump administration and European powers. While he refrained from elaborating on the specifics, the suggestion sparked immediate discussion about the feasibility and implications of such an undertaking.
What Does ‘Jailbreaking’ an F-35 Entail?
The concept of “jailbreaking” a highly sophisticated piece of military technology like the F-35 is far more complex than modifying a smartphone. The F-35’s software is not simply a program installed on a device; it’s a deeply integrated system encompassing the aircraft’s core functions, including flight control, weapons systems, and communication networks. A significant portion of the F-35’s functionality relies on cloud-based components, adding another layer of complexity to any potential modification effort.
According to reporting from The War Zone, the F-35’s ‘computer brain,’ including its cloud-based components, could potentially be cracked to accept third-party software updates. Though, the exact methods and vulnerabilities that might enable such a process remain unclear. Tuinman has not offered any further details about what the jailbreaking process might entail, leaving many questions unanswered.

US Control and the F-35 Supply Chain
The concerns raised by Tuinman’s comments stem from the significant level of control the United States maintains over the F-35 program. As noted by The Aviationist, while the idea of a “kill switch” – a remote ability to disable the aircraft – is likely a misconception, reliance on the US for software updates, mission data files (MDFs), and the complex maintenance and supply chain system presents real vulnerabilities. The MDFs, in particular, are crucial for the F-35’s effectiveness, as they contain data about potential threats and enable the aircraft to identify and engage targets. Currently, these updates can only be performed in a US Air Force lab at Eglin Air Force Base, according to Bill Sweetman, a defense analyst.
This dependence has prompted anxieties among some nations that their reliance on American technology could leave them vulnerable to political pressure or even outright disruption of support. The Trump administration’s sometimes-contentious relationship with European allies has heightened these concerns, leading countries to explore potential avenues for greater independence.
Potential Risks and Challenges
While the prospect of “jailbreaking” the F-35 might offer a path towards greater autonomy, it also carries significant risks. Any unauthorized modification to the aircraft’s software could compromise its security, potentially creating vulnerabilities that could be exploited by adversaries. Such modifications could void warranties and potentially lead to the aircraft being grounded.
Experts also caution that the F-35’s software is incredibly complex, and attempting to modify it without a thorough understanding of its intricacies could have unintended consequences. The potential for introducing errors or instabilities into the system is substantial, and the cost of rectifying such issues could be significant. Lockheed Martin and the F-35 Joint Program Office have not yet publicly responded to Tuinman’s remarks, leaving many questions about the technical feasibility and potential ramifications of such an undertaking unanswered.
